Hayfield offers an extensive range of support services to Deaf people with additional care needs such as Mental Health issues and / or Learning Disabilities. Help make a positive difference to peoples’ lives. We offer a safe, therapeutic and facilitating environment which encourages individuals to achieve personal fulfilment and an enhanced level of independence. These challenging posts require applicants to have relevant care experience combined with a positive value base, offering an enthusiastic and compassionate approach.

Hayfield offers comprehensive training and development, however, knowledge of Deafness, British Sign Language and SVQ Level 3 would be beneficial.

Lone Support Worker – SVQ 3 in social care required 2 years social care experience (shift work and sleep-overs), additional sleep over allowance (paid as worked)

Planned Rota includes day and evenings within Group Care Homes & Care at Home / Housing Support settings. All support services work together to coordinate a responsive and person-centred service.

All posts are subject to PVG Scheme / update, two written references and registration with SSSC within 3 months.

Previous experience working in social care sector would be an advantage. The ideal candidate is someone with a caring nature, enthusiasm and willingness to learn. Full training and support with regards to your professional development will be provided.
